What a grant of permission means
The process from here
Permission has been granted, usually subject to conditions listed on the decision notice, some of which must be discharged before work starts. The decision notice on the council portal sets out exactly what was approved.
Work must normally begin within three years of the decision or the permission lapses. Neighbours cannot appeal a grant; challenging one means judicial review of how the decision was made, within tight time limits.
About conditions applications
How this application type works
This type of application deals with conditions attached to an existing permission, either by supplying the details a condition requires, called discharging it, or by asking to vary or remove one. It does not reopen the principle of the permission itself. Building often cannot lawfully start, or continue past a set stage, until the named conditions are discharged.
